PTZ Essentials: Beginner to Advanced Workflows
Presented by VideoGuys
Join Jim Bask from Videoguys.com as he introduces you to beginner and advanced workflows using PTZ Cameras in Live Production and streaming. He will start at the beginning: What s a PTZ Camera? When is it better or easier to use than a traditional production camera? How will it elevate your productions? Then show off product demos from the leading camera makers including PTZOptics, BirdDog, Canon, Panasonic, NewTek and more. The Videoguys will talk about optical zoom, FOV, NDI, POE, SRT, camera control and auto-tracking, color management and other features. He will help you determine the features that are most important for live production and streaming in churches, schools, corporate boardrooms and even production studios. Jim will also show you how PTZ cameras make it even easier to grow your production beyond your local area making remote production even easier.

Robb Blumenreder
Customer & Market Insights | Professional Audio at Sennheiser
Robb Blumenreder has more than 20 years of experience in the field of professional audio. Since 2002, he has worked with Sennheiser in a variety of roles ranging from Product Management, Regional Sales Management and Commercial Management with a focus on Audio for Video. He currently works within their Professional Audio Business Unit as part of the Customer & Market Insights group. When not obsessing over audio, you can find him in his woodshop, playing music or out enjoying the Connecticut River Valley.

Greg Simon
Business Development Manager at Sennheiser
Greg Simon is a member of Sennheiser’s Technical Applications Engineering team and Heads training for the Americas region. Greg has a degree in Music Production and Engineering from Berklee College of Music. He has been designing audio and wireless microphone systems in the Pro Audio industry for over 15 years. Projects include full A/V system design and project management for large scale clubs, recording studios, house of worship and corporate environments. Greg has also completed training in Sennheiser’s global RF expert program which specializes on wireless microphone technologies and applications.
